Preview
Newell's Old Boys and Vélez Sarsfield face at Estadio Marcelo Alberto Bielsa, in a match for the 4th round of the Liga Profesional Argentina. In 5 head‑to‑heads in the last 3 years, the away team won 3 and lost 2. The last head‑to‑head between these two teams was played on 24‑08‑2019, and ended in a (3‑1) win by Vélez Sarsfield. Vélez Sarsfield registers significant differences between home and away results, so special attention is due to the home/away factor.

Analysis NOB

After 5 wins, 1 draw and 3 losses, the home team is in the 1st position, havinf won 9 points so far. In the last match, they have won at home against Central Córdoba SdE by (3‑1), after in the previous match they have won (0‑3) an away match against Godoy Cruz. This is a team that usually maintains its competitive levels in home and away matches, since in the last 30 matches they register 5 wins, 6 draws and 4 losses in away matches; against 8 wins, 3 draws and 4 losses at their stadium. In the last 5 home league matches Newell's Old Boys has a record of 3 wins, 1 draw and 1 loss, so they have won 10 points out of 15 possible.

They haven’t lost any of the last 4 home matches for this competition. They haven't been very strong defensively, since they have suffered goals in 7 of the last 9 matches, but their offense has scored frequently, since they have scored goals in 7 of the last 9 matches for this competition. They have conceded the first goal in 4 of their 9 matches for this competition, and have only turned the score around in 1.

Analysis Vélez

The away team is currently in the 2nd position of the league, with 6 points won, after 4 wins, 3 draws and 2 losses. In the penultimate match, they won in an away match against Central Córdoba SdE, by (0‑2). In the last match, they lost in a home match against Estudiantes, by (2‑3). This is a team that usually gets better results in away matches than at home, since in the last 30 matches they register 7 wins, 5 draws and 3 losses in away matches, with 24 goals scored and 10 conceded; against 6 wins, 5 draws and 4 losses at their stadium, with 16 goals scored and 11 conceded. In the last 4 away league matches Vélez Sarsfield has a record of 2 wins and 2 draws, so they have won 8 points out of 12 possible.

In this competition, they haven’t lost any of the last 4 away matches. Their offense has scored consistently, as they have scored goals in 7 of the last 9 matches for this competition.
